Subject: [v2.6.34-stable 089/165] KVM: s390: check cpu_id prior to using it

From: Carsten Otte <cotte@...ibm.com>

commit 4d47555a80495657161a7e71ec3014ff2021e450 upstream.

We use the cpu id provided by userspace as array index here. Thus we
clearly need to check it first. Ooops.

CC: <stable@...r.kernel.org>
Signed-off-by: Carsten Otte <cotte@...ibm.com>
Signed-off-by: Christian Borntraeger <borntraeger@...ibm.com>
Signed-off-by: Marcelo Tosatti <mtosatti@...hat.com>
Signed-off-by: Paul Gortmaker <paul.gortmaker@...driver.com>
---
 arch/s390/kvm/kvm-s390.c | 14 ++++++++++----
 1 file changed, 10 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-)

diff --git a/arch/s390/kvm/kvm-s390.c b/arch/s390/kvm/kvm-s390.c
index ee7c713..a6015d1 100644
--- a/arch/s390/kvm/kvm-s390.c
+++ b/arch/s390/kvm/kvm-s390.c
@@ -311,11 +311,17 @@ int kvm_arch_vcpu_setup(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
 struct kvm_vcpu *kvm_arch_vcpu_create(struct kvm *kvm,
 				      unsigned int id)
 {
-	stru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u = kzalloc(sizeof(struct kvm_vcpu), GFP_KERNEL);
-	int rc = -ENOMEM;
+	stru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u;
+	int rc = -EINVAL;
+
+	if (id >= KVM_MAX_VCPUS)
+		goto out;
+
+	rc = -ENOMEM;
 
+	vcpu = kzalloc(sizeof(struct kvm_vcpu), GFP_KERNEL);
 	if (!vcpu)
-		goto out_nomem;
+		goto out;
 
 	vcpu->arch.sie_block = (struct kvm_s390_sie_block *)
 					get_zeroed_page(GFP_KERNEL);
@@ -350,7 +356,7 @@ out_free_sie_block:
 	free_page((unsigned long)(vcpu->arch.sie_block));
 out_free_cpu:
 	kfree(vcpu);
-out_nomem:
+out:
 	return ERR_PTR(rc);
 }
